The Legal Landscape Surrounding Research Chemical Production

The statutory system concerning research chemical production is rapidly evolving , presenting a challenging maze for entities and authorities research chemicals . Formerly , often operating in a loophole due to the pace of emergence outpacing laws , many substances were accessible without strict control . However, mounting concerns over safety and misuse have led to a concerted push by states to prohibit their distribution . This has resulted in a series of temporary suspensions and enduring classifications as restricted compounds, though the procedure remains a constant whack-a-mole game, requiring ongoing assessment and adaptation of guidelines.

Designer Drugs and Their Possible Influence on Community Health

The rise of designer drugs presents a considerable challenge to community wellbeing . These substances , often created to bypass existing restrictions, are frequently distributed as legal alternatives to controlled substances . However, their physiological actions are frequently unknown , leading to uncertain physical consequences for users and potential pressure on emergency services . The scarcity of studies regarding their harmfulness and extended effects inhibits informed government response and creates a substantial threat to public safety worldwide .
